Volume of flour reserves in Azerbaijan revealed

At the end of 2024, the volume of flour reserves in Azerbaijan amounted to 1.764 million tons, Report informs referring to the State Statistics Committee.
This is 0.5% less than in 2023.
At the same time, the lowest flour reserves in the country were recorded last year.
The reserves were formed due to the balances at the beginning of the year (16.3%), domestic production (77.4%) and imports (6.2%).
In 2024, Azerbaijan produced 1.365 million of flour, which is 2.8% more than a year earlier. The volume of flour imports decreased by 28.2%, amounting to 109,860 tons, and the balances at the beginning of the year decreased by 1.1%, to 288,710 tons.
